What to Look for in a Forex Broker with Social Trading

Not all brokers are created equal, especially when it comes to social trading. Here’s what you should prioritize:

  • Regulation: Ensure the broker is regulated by reputable bodies like the FCA or CySEC.
  • Transparency: The platform should show trader performance stats, including risks and historical returns.
  • User-friendly platform: Beginners need easy navigation and intuitive tools.
  • Low fees and spreads: Since you’re learning, you want to minimize costs.
  • Community support: Features like chat rooms, forums, and tutorials help you grow.

Tips for Successful Social Trading as a Beginner

  • Start small: Even if copying pros, use a small amount you’re comfortable risking.
  • Do your homework: Check the track record of traders you follow. Look for longevity and consistent performance.
  • Diversify: Don’t put all your eggs in one trader’s basket.
  • Stay informed: Use additional resources like webinars or trusted forex education sites.

FAQs about Forex Brokers with Social Trading

What is social trading in forex?

Social trading allows you to follow and copy other traders’ strategies in real-time, making it easier for beginners to learn and potentially profit.

Is social trading safe for beginners?

While social trading reduces complexity, it still carries risks. Choose regulated brokers and diversify to manage risk effectively.

How much money do I need to start social trading?

Most brokers require a minimum deposit between $50 and $250, making social trading accessible for beginners.

Can I make money by copying other traders?

Yes, but profits are not guaranteed. Past performance doesn’t ensure future results, so always trade responsibly.

Do I need to understand forex trading to use social trading platforms?

Having a basic understanding helps, but social trading platforms are designed to be beginner-friendly and educational.
